Product Description
The ABB SDCS‑PIN‑F01 (Part No. 3ADT316300R1502) is a rugged power interface board built for the DCS‑series drive family. Its primary function is to seamlessly relay power and control signals between the main drive controller and power semiconductors, ensuring synchronized operation and offering essential protection.
Engineered for demanding industrial environments, this board provides reliable connectivity inside DPR (Drive Power Rack) systems, facilitating secure power distribution to gate driver modules and monitoring circuits. Its design prioritizes stability, safety, and extended service life.
Product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model | SDCS‑PIN‑F01 |
| Part Number | 3ADT316300R1502 |
| Type | Power Interface Board |
| Primary Use | Distributes DC bus power to drive modules |
| Compatible Systems | ABB DCS‑series (DCS‑XC, DCS‑ER, etc.) |
| Input Voltage | +700 to +850 VDC (HV bus) |
| Output Connections | Multiple pin connectors to gate driver units |
| Current Rating | Up to 250 A transient |
| Isolation Rating | 1500 V galvanic isolation |
| Mounting Method | Slot-mounted in DPR chassis |
| Operating Temp | –20 °C to +70 °C (–4 °F to +158 °F) |
| Storage Temp | –40 °C to +85 °C (–40 °F to +185 °F) |
| Humidity | 5–95 % RH, non-condensing |
| Certifications | CE, RoHS within ABB-approved configurations |
| Connectors | ABB proprietary high‑current interfaces |
| Dimensions (L×W×H) | 265 x 282 x 40 mm |
| Weight | 0.48 kg |

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What is the specific role of the SDCS-PIN-F01 board in ABB’s drive systems?
The SDCS-PIN-F01 serves as a power interface, transferring high-voltage DC bus power to various internal modules, including gate drivers and monitoring circuits. It helps ensure stable power distribution within DCS-series drive racks.
Can this board be used in drive cabinets with non-ABB components?
No, the SDCS-PIN-F01 is engineered exclusively for ABB DCS-series systems. Its connectors and control logic are proprietary, making it incompatible with third-party platforms.
What are the signs that the board is starting to fail or degrade?
You might notice irregular gate triggering, power distribution interruptions, or sudden system shutdowns. In diagnostics, error codes may point to bus voltage loss or internal short circuit conditions.
Is the SDCS-PIN-F01 board hot-swappable during maintenance?
No. For safety reasons and to avoid electrical damage, the entire drive system must be powered off and safely isolated before removing or inserting this board.
How is electrical isolation achieved on this interface board?
The board includes built-in galvanic isolation circuitry rated up to 1500V. This ensures no direct electrical path between control and power circuits, reducing the risk of ground loops or electrical noise propagation.
What is the expected service life of the SDCS-PIN-F01?
When used within rated conditions, the board can last over 10 years. Factors like ambient temperature, vibration, and dust accumulation may influence its actual life span.
Can the board be repaired in case of component failure?
While minor repairs are theoretically possible, ABB strongly recommends full replacement with an original spare to ensure compliance with system safety and performance standards.
Is there a way to test the board outside the drive cabinet?
No standalone testing method is officially supported. Functional testing must be performed within a live drive rack using ABB diagnostics or via power distribution behavior during startup.
What installation conditions must be ensured before use?
The cabinet must be free of dust and moisture, ambient temperature should be within operating range (–20°C to +70°C), and proper grounding must be in place to avoid electrical interference.
How do I prevent premature failure of the board in high-load environments?
Ensure sufficient cabinet ventilation, avoid overcurrent spikes through proper system configuration, and perform periodic inspections for dust, corrosion, or connector wear. Keeping drive firmware updated may also help prevent triggering errors linked to voltage events.
